Contenido IHR Providers: Ireland: Eligible Spouses and Partners of Employment Permit Holders granted employment rights: Sterling Lexicon
On the 15th May, 2024, Ireland introduced a significant immigration reform allowing the eligible spouses and partners of certain Irish employment permit holders to work, without having previously obtained an employment permit in their own right. Accede al CONTENIDO completo Fuente: Sterling Lexicon
